Boehner Warns Obama About Executive Actions: He Took An Oath
Source: Talking Points Memo
House Speaker John Boehner (R-OH) on Thursday warned the White House about unilaterally enacting policy after President Obama on Tuesday said he would turn to executive action to push his economic agenda.
"I've got a pen, and I've got a phone," Obama said before a cabinet meeting.
Boehner reminded Obama of his oath to uphold the constitution.
"I would remind the President he also has a constitution and an oath of office he took," he said during a press conference.
